> Which raises the related question: why did the cleanup fail? Closing an open 
> file shouldn't throw an exception. That looks like a bug in DFSClient, no?

Yes. FSDataOutputStream does not store its failure condition. so initial 
flush() fails and subsequent close() also result in flush() calls, which fail 
again. Do we want to fix that?  I am not sure if this will require trapping 
exceptions in multiple places. will look into.

Since there are multiple java filters in the stream, close() actually results 
in many 
FSDataOutputStream.flush() calls.  Java FilterOutputStream ignores exceptions 
from flush() during close.
